What is mould, and why is it a concern for homeowners

Mould is a type of fungi that can grow in damp and humid environments, both indoors and outdoors. It reproduces by releasing tiny spores into the air, which can then settle and grow on various surfaces in your home. While some types of mould are harmless, others can pose serious health risks.

When mould grows indoors, it can release toxins called mycotoxins, which can be harmful when inhaled or touched. These mycotoxins can cause various health problems, including allergies, asthma, respiratory infections, and even more severe issues for those with weakened immune systems. Children, older people, and individuals with pre-existing respiratory conditions are especially susceptible to the effects of mould.

Aside from the health risks, mould can also cause significant damage to your home. It can weaken the structural integrity of your walls, floors, and ceilings, leading to costly repairs and renovations. It can also cause unpleasant odours and stains, diminishing your property’s overall value and appeal.

Signs of mould growth in your home

Mould growth in your home can often go unnoticed, but there are several signs to look out for that can indicate its presence. One of the most common signs is a musty or earthy smell in certain areas of your home, especially in basements, bathrooms, and areas with high humidity. This smell is caused by the volatile organic compounds (VOCs) released by mould as it grows.

Another sign of mould growth is visible discoloured patches on walls, ceilings, or floors. These patches can appear green, black, brown, or white and may be fuzzy or slimy in texture. Keep an eye out for any areas of your home that consistently appear damp or have condensation, as these conditions create an ideal environment for mould growth.

Mould could be to blame if you or your family members start experiencing unexplained allergic symptoms such as sneezing, coughing, itchy eyes, or respiratory issues. Pay attention to whether these symptoms improve or worsen when you’re in certain areas of your home.

Lastly, be aware of any leaks or damage in your home. These issues provide the perfect breeding ground for mould to grow and spread. If you notice any of these signs, it’s crucial to take action immediately to prevent further mould growth and potential health hazards.

What to expect during a professional mould inspection

During a professional mould inspection, a trained and certified mould inspector will thoroughly assess your home for mould and any underlying issues contributing to its growth. The inspector will typically begin by visually inspecting the entire property, looking for visible signs of mould growth, water damage, and areas of high humidity.

In addition to the visual inspection, the mould inspector may use various tools and techniques to identify hidden mould. This may include taking air samples to measure the concentration of mould spores in the air, swabbing or tape-lifting samples of visible mould for laboratory analysis, and using thermal imaging cameras to detect moisture and potential mould growth behind walls or in other hidden areas.

The inspector will also investigate the cause of mould growth, such as leaks, inadequate ventilation, or high humidity levels. They may use moisture meters to measure the moisture content of materials, check for plumbing or roof leaks, and assess the effectiveness of ventilation systems.

After completing the inspection, the mould inspector will provide you with a detailed report including their findings, the mould growth type and extent, and remediation recommendations. They may also offer guidance on preventing future mould growth and maintaining a healthy indoor environment.

How to prevent future mould growth in your home

Preventing future mould growth in your home is crucial for maintaining a safe and healthy environment. Here are some tips to help you prevent mould growth:

  1. Control moisture levels: Mould thrives in damp and humid environments, so it’s important to control moisture levels in your home. Repair leaks or water damage promptly, and ensure your home is properly ventilated to reduce humidity.
  2. Use dehumidifiers and air conditioners: Dehumidifiers and air conditioners can help reduce moisture in the air, making it less conducive for mould growth. Use these appliances in areas of high humidity, such as basements, bathrooms, and kitchens.
  3. Keep your home well-ventilated: Proper ventilation prevents mould growth. Open windows and use exhaust fans when cooking or showering to remove excess moisture from the air. Ensure that your HVAC system is functioning properly and regularly change air filters.
  4. Monitor indoor humidity levels: Invest in a hygrometer to monitor the humidity levels in your home. Aim for 30-50% humidity levels, as this range discourages mould growth.
  5. Clean and dry wet areas promptly: If you experience any water spills or leaks, clean and dry the affected area within 24-48 hours to prevent mould from taking hold.
  6. Regularly clean and maintain your home: Regular cleaning helps prevent the accumulation of dust and moisture, reducing the chances of mould growth. Pay special attention to areas where moisture collects in bathrooms, kitchens, and basements.

The dangers of DIY mould removal

While it may be tempting to try and remove mould on your own, DIY mould removal can be extremely dangerous. Mould removal requires proper training, equipment, and knowledge to ensure it is done safely and effectively.

One of the main dangers of DIY mould removal is the risk of exposure to harmful mould spores and mycotoxins. When disturbed, mould spores can become airborne and spread throughout your home, increasing the risk of inhalation. Breathing in these spores can cause allergic reactions, respiratory issues, and other health problems.

Additionally, improper removal techniques can worsen the mould problem. Disturbing mould without taking the proper precautions can cause it to release even more spores, leading to further contamination and potential health risks.

Another danger of DIY mould removal is the potential for property damage. Mould can spread quickly and easily, and if not properly contained during removal, it can infiltrate other areas of your home, leading to more extensive damage.
